Entertainment and Attractions in Pacific Beach

Tours, Attractions, and Coastal Activities

SeaWorld San Diego is PB's largest single attraction, drawing millions of visitors annually to its Mission Bay campus. Closer to the surf, Belmont Park keeps the Giant Dipper roller coaster running at the Mission Beach border, and Mission Bay Golf Course and Practice Center offers a waterfront layout unlike any other in the city. Surf instruction drives a micro-economy—Pacific Beach Surf School and Break Point schedule lessons daily at the foot of the pier.

Art, Music, and Event Spaces

PB's 22 art galleries and creative studios include tattoo institutions like Guru Tattoo and photography outfits such as Elle G Photography. Pangaea Outpost doubles as gallery and boutique on Garnet Avenue. Live music fans gravitate to Pacific Beat Recording for studio sessions and the Soledad Club for performances. Event venues range from resort ballrooms at Paradise Point Resort & Spa to intimate tasting rooms like Monday Morning Bottle Shop. The live entertainment corridor extends south into Mission Beach and north toward La Jolla's gallery scene.

Belmont Park's $20 Million Makeover in Mission Beach — New Rides, a Barcade, and Open-Air Dining Are Coming

Belmont Park in Mission Beach is undergoing an estimated $20 million renovation that includes new thrill rides, an open-air barcade concept, and a complete overhaul of the Beach House restaurant. The century-old amusement park on the Mission Beach Boardwalk is aiming to break ground on the open-concept phase in 2026, with completion targeted for 2027.
